The Remarkable Growth of UPI: A Journey from Zero to 10 Billion<\/p>\n

In recent years, the Unified Payments Interface (UPI) has emerged as a game-changer in the Indian digital payments landscape. UPI, a real-time payment system developed by the National Payments Corporation of India (NPCI), has witnessed a remarkable growth trajectory, going from zero to processing over 10 billion transactions in just a few years. This exponential growth is a testament to the convenience and efficiency that UPI brings to the table.<\/p>\n

UPI was launched in 2016 with the aim of revolutionizing the way Indians transact digitally. It allows users to link multiple bank accounts to a single mobile application, enabling seamless peer-to-peer transactions. With UPI, users can send and receive money instantly, pay bills, make online purchases, and even conduct merchant transactions without the need for cash or physical cards.<\/p>\n

One of the key factors contributing to UPI’s success is its interoperability. Unlike other payment systems, UPI allows users to transact across different banks and payment service providers seamlessly. This interoperability has played a crucial role in driving adoption, as users are not limited to a specific bank or platform when making transactions. This has made UPI the preferred choice for millions of Indians, regardless of their banking affiliation.<\/p>\n

UPI’s growth has also been fueled by the rapid expansion of digital infrastructure in India. With the proliferation of smartphones and affordable internet connectivity, more and more people have gained access to digital services. This has created a fertile ground for UPI to thrive, as users can conveniently transact using their smartphones from the comfort of their homes or offices.<\/p>\n

Furthermore, the government’s push for a cashless economy has played a significant role in UPI’s growth. Initiatives like demonetization and the promotion of digital payments have encouraged individuals and businesses to adopt UPI as a reliable and secure payment method. The convenience of UPI, coupled with the government’s support, has led to a surge in transactions and propelled UPI towards the 10 billion mark.<\/p>\n

The impact of UPI’s growth goes beyond convenience and accessibility. It has also contributed to financial inclusion in India. UPI has provided millions of unbanked and underbanked individuals with access to formal financial services. By enabling them to transact digitally, UPI has empowered these individuals to participate in the formal economy, opening up opportunities for economic growth and development.<\/p>\n
